Abstract
This Regulation lays down provisions for preventing the negative impacts of environmental noise on the environment and human health, developing noise mapping and noise action plans, taking control measures to reduce environmental noise, and informing the public about environmental noise management. This Regulation sets out the procedures and principles for the control of environmental noise and vibration arising from industrial activities, transportation, construction, music broadcasting and workplaces.
